We ordered via phone and picked up. I couldn't find a proper menu online but were only staying round the corner so popped and took photos of the menu displayed in the window earlier in the day. There's a very large menu with practically every dish you can think of listed. Along with lots and lots of specials.Friendly chap answered the phone and was told it would be ready in 20-25 minutes. True to their word it was ready on time and piping hot.I ordered a madras which had a good level of heat a very red rich sauce and plenty of chicken. My husband ordered a Kerala special with lamb and whilst nice it was practically a korma and some parts of the lamb were a bit tough. Peshwari naan was a very bright orange colour inside. Not seen one this colour before but it tasted OK. Shared a boiled rice. Total cost £29.65 for 2 mains, 2 bread and one rice. Nice average curry.
